Delaware Constitution
Article III, § 5 — Term of office

Full Text
The Governor shall hold office during 4 years from the third Tuesday in January next ensuing the Governor’s election; and shall not be elected a third time to that office.

History
71 Del. Laws, c. 379; 72 Del. Laws, c. 136; 84 Del. Laws, c. 281; 85 Del. Laws, c. 5
